Proxmox BS (Proxmox Backup Server; kurz PBS) ist eine auf Debian GNU/Linux basierende Open Source Backup Lösung für Proxmox VE. PBS unterstützt dabei sowohl das Backup von klassischen virtuellen Maschinen Kernel-based Virtual Machine (KVM) als auch die Sicherung von Containern auf Basis von LinuX Containers (LXC). Zur Verwaltung der Backups bietet der PBS ein übersichtliches Webinterface.
Proxmox Backup Server 4.0 basiert auf Debian 13 und verwendet in der aktuellsten Version einen auf Ubuntu 25.04 basierenden Kernel 6.17:
Version
Basis
Kernel Basis
Kernel Anmerkung
Proxmox BS 4.0
Debian Trixie 13
6.14.8-2
(Ubuntu 25.04 Kernel)
Proxmox BS 4.1
Debian Trixie 13
6.17.2-1
(Ubuntu 25.04 Kernel)
Proxmox Backp Server 3.x
Proxmox Backup Server 3.0 basiert auf Debian 12 und verwendet in der aktuellsten Version einen auf Ubuntu 24.04 basierenden Kernel 6.8:
Version
Basis
Kernel Basis
Kernel Anmerkung
Proxmox BS 3.0
Debian Bookworm 12
6.2
(Ubuntu 23.04 Kernel)
Proxmox BS 3.1
Debian Bookworm 12.2
6.5
(Ubuntu 23.10 Kernel)
Proxmox BS 3.2
Debian Bookworm 12.5
6.5
(Ubuntu 23.10 Kernel)
Proxmox BS 3.3
Debian Bookworm 12.8
6.8
(Ubuntu 24.04 Kernel)
Proxmox BS 3.4
Debian Bookworm 12.10
6.8
(Ubuntu 24.04 Kernel)
Proxmox Backup Server 2.x
Proxmox Backup Server 2.0 basiert auf Debian 11 und verwendet in der aktuellsten Version einen auf Ubuntu 21.10 basierenden Kernel 5.13:
Version
Basis
Kernel Basis
Kernel Anmerkung
Proxmox BS 2.0
Debian Bullseye 11
5.11
(Ubuntu 21.04 Kernel)
Proxmox BS 2.1
Debian Bullseye 11.1
5.13
(Ubuntu 21.10 Kernel)
Proxmox BS 2.2
Debian Bullseye 11.3
5.15
(Ubuntu 22.04 Kernel)
Proxmox BS 2.3
Debian Bullseye 11.5
5.15
(Ubuntu 22.04 Kernel)
Proxmox Backup Server 1.x
Proxmox BS 1.0 basiert auf Debian 10 und verwendet in der aktuellsten Version einen auf Ubuntu 20.04 basierenden Kernel 5.4:
Version
Basis
Kernel Basis
Kernel Anmerkung
Proxmox BS 1.0
Debian Buster 10.6
5.4
(Ubuntu 20.04 Kernel)
Proxmox BS 1.1
Debian Buster 10.9
5.4.106
Changelog
Proxmox Backup Server (PBS) setzt statt Point Releases auf ein Rolling Release Modell. Aktualisierungen können bequem über die integrierte Update-Funktion eingespielt werden. Dieser Abschnitt zeigt die derzeit verfügbaren Versionen vom Proxmox Backup Server mit den wichtigsten Änderungen und Eigenschaften auf.
Proxmox Backup Server 4.1
Debian Trixie (13)
ZFS: 2.3.3
Benutzerbasierter Traffic-Control für granulare Bandbreitenverwaltung
konfigurierbare Parallelität für Verify-Jobs
Ratenbegrenzung für S3-Endpunkte (technology preview)
Proxmox Backup Server 4.0
Debian Trixie (13)
ZFS: 2.3.4
S3-kompatible Objektspeicher als Backup-Storage möglich (Technology Preview)
RAID-Z Erweiterung mit TFS 2.3 möglich
Automatische Sync-Jobs, sofern ein Removeable Datastore gemountet ist
Proxmox Backup Server 3.4
Debian Bookworm (12.10)
ZFS: 2.2.7
Leistungsverbesserungen bei der Garbage Collection
Feinere Kontrolle über die Auswahl von Sicherungs-Snapshots für Synchronisierungsaufträge
Proxmox Backup Server 3.3
Debian Bookworm (12.8)
ZFS 2.2.6
Neue Push Möglichkeiten für Remote-Sync-Jobs
Unterstützung von Wechseldatenspeichern
Neues Webhook-Benachrichtigungsziel
Neue Modi zur Erkennung von Veränderungen, um dateibasierte Backups zu beschleunigen
Proxmox Backup Server 3.2
Debian Bookworm (12.5)
ZFS 2.2.3
Überarbeitung des Benachrichtigungssystems
Automatisierte Installation möglich
Übersicht über die konfigurierten Prune- und Garbage Collection-Jobs
Proxmox Backup Server 3.1
Debian Bookworm (12.2)
Kernel 6.5
ZFS 2.2.0
Unterstützung von Secure Boot
Ergänzung der Sync-Jobs um Lokale Sync-Jobs
Tape Support von LTO 9
Proxmox Backup Server 3.0
Debian Bookworm (12)
Kernel 6.2
ZFS 2.1.12
Textbasierter Installer
Erweiterte Unterstützung von Tape Backups
Anpassungen der Sync-Jobs (Möglichkeit nur die letzten Backups zu übertragen
Proxmox Backup Server 2.3
Debian Bullseye (11.5)
ZFS 2.1.6
Pruning ist nun auch für einzelne Namespaces möglich
Off-Site Backups mithilfe eines Remote-Sync möglich
Proxmox Backup Server 2.2
Debian Bullseye (11.3)
Kernel 5.15
ZFS 2.1.4
Möglichkeit den Datenspeicher in mehrere Namespaces zu unterteilen
Wartungsmodus (offline, read-only)
Proxmox Backup Server 2.1
Bandbreiten-Limit Konfiguration für Netzwerkktraffic nun möglich
Backups können nun als geschützt markiert werden (nicht löschbar)
Gruppenfilter für Sync und Tape-Job-Backups
Verbesserungen an OpenID Connect
Proxmox Backup Server 2.0
Proxmox Tape-Backup ist nun in PBS 2.0 inkludiert
Single Sign On mit OpenID-Connect
HTTP-Proxy Konfiguration möglich
Lets Encrypt / ACME Support via GUI
Repository Verwaltung via GUI
Single File Restore für VMs (ZFS/LVMthin based)
Proxmox Backup Server 1.1
Debian Buster (10.9)(Basis)
Kernel 5.4.106
ZFS 2.0
Tape Backup (Technology Preview)
2 Faktor Authentifizierung (TFA) für das Web-Interface
HTTP Compression via Content-Encoding
Compression File-Level ZIP Archive Downloads
Bemerkbare Verbesserungen und Bugfixes
Proxmox Backup Server 1.0
Die erste Version des Proxmox Backup Servers wurde am 11.11.2020 veröffentlicht. [1]
Basiert auf Debian Buster (10.6)
Kernel 5.4 LTS
ZFS 0.8.4
Backup & Restore (Grundfunktionen):
Deduplication
Inkrementelle Backups
Datenintegrität (SHA-256)
Kompression (ZSTD)
Verschlüsselung (AES-256 client seitig)
Daten-Verifikation (inkl. Reverifikation)
Remote Sync (asynchroner Datastore-Sync zwischen mehreren Servern)
Performance (PBS ist in Rust geschrieben)
Open Source
Vollständige Proxmox VE Integration
Backup von KVM (Kernel Based Virtual Machines) (inklusive QEMU dirty bitmaps)
Backup von Linux Container (LXC) (inkl. File-Level-Restore
Enterprise Support (empfohlen für Produktiv-Betrieb)
Web Interface
Backup Jobs einrichten und starten
Widgets im Dashboard zeigen aktuelle Auslastung, erfolgreiche, laufende und fehlgeschlagene Backup-Jobs uvm.
Backup-Job Scheduling
auf Datastore-Ebene definiert
basieren auf den flexiblen systemd-Time Spezifikationen (bekannt von cronjobs)
Ich beschäftige mich mit den Themen Software Defined Storage, Proxmox Virtualisierung auf Basis von KVM, QEMU & Ceph im Produktmanagement der Thomas-Krenn.AG in Freyung. Proxmox ist meine absolute Leidenschaft und ich freue mich gerne über Kontaktanfragen und einen Austausch auf LinkedIn.
Niklas Pauli arbeitet im Product Management Team von Thomas-Krenn. Er absolvierte am Gymnasium Freyung seine Allgemeine Hochschulreife und anschließend seine Ausbildung als Fachinformatiker für Systemintegration bei der Thomas-Krenn.AG. Nach seiner Ausbildung beschäftigt er sich weiterhin mit den Themengebieten Proxmox VE inkl. Ceph, Backup (Proxmox, Veeam, SEP) oder dem Thomas-Krenn-Wiki.